Course Details

• Unit 1: Introduction to Virtual Collaboration
• Unit 2: Building Trust in Virtual Teams
• Unit 3: Effective Communication in Virtual Environments
• Unit 4: Virtual Collaboration Tools and Technologies
• Unit 5: Managing Virtual Projects and Tasks
• Unit 6: Overcoming Challenges in Virtual Collaboration
• Unit 7: Developing Virtual Collaboration Strategies
• Unit 8: Fostering a Culture of Trust in Virtual Teams
• Unit 9: Measuring Success in Virtual Collaboration
• Unit 10: Future Trends in Virtual Collaboration and Trust
